Current Status of Bill SRES 214
Bill SRES 214 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since March 4, 2002. Bill SRES 214 was introduced during Congress 107 and was introduced to the Senate on March 4, 2002. Bill SRES 214's most recent activity was Resolution agreed to in Senate without amendment and with a preamble by Unanimous Consent. (consideration: CR S1711; text as passed Senate: CR S1711-1712) as of March 8, 2002
